Boolean control of aptamer binding states.

Dmitry M Kolpashchikov1, Milan N Stojanovic.   

Abstract

Molecules that perform Boolean calculations can analyze a series of inputs and make a decision to produce or not to produce an output, based on the presence or absence of inputs and a particular formula they encode. We now report that molecular computation performed by deoxyribozyme-based logic gates can be used to control the functional state of aptamers, switching them on or off based on the outcome of such computation.
